Founded in 1933, Stephens is a family of privately-held, independent financial services firms focused on building value for companies, state and local governments, institutions and high-net-worth investors. We are headquartered in Little Rock, Arkansas, with offices in leading cities across the country and overseas. Since our founding, Stephens has pursued an independent course. We`ve built our firm on long-term relationships and enduring values, establishing an international reputation for vision, integrity and innovation. Free from herd mentality, short-term thinking and quarter-to-quarter imperatives, we`ve always stayed focused on the people who matter most: our clients.
